Why should you be paid ■■?
Because you’re not at home in your comfortable bed, because you are in his lorry, looking after his load, in a place ready to continue a journey to get to the delivery point on the Monday morning, which you wouldn’t get to if it was still in the UK, or you are not able to get home before the weekend bans start. I wouldn’t consider being parked up at any foreign truck stop as being a tourist. Yes you can go have a wander, explore and do your own thing, if you want to, but it@s not Home !!!
